Abstract:
Anesthesia is an essential component of dermatologic procedures, influencing pain management and patient outcomes, including wound healing, infection control, and cosmetic appearance. This review examines the impact of various anesthetic techniques, topical, local, regional, and general, on dermatological outcomes. The findings reveal that while local anesthesia is preferred due to its efficacy and safety, specialized considerations are necessary for pediatric, geriatric, and high-risk patients. Anesthesia-related complications, such as allergic reactions, systemic toxicity, and delayed healing, require careful selection of agents and techniques. Innovations in anesthetic technology, including nanotechnology, microneedle patches, and cryoanesthesia, promise to improve pain management and minimize complications. Personalized anesthesia approaches, informed by genetic and proteomic analyses, offer the potential to optimize individual patient care. However, further research is needed to understand the long-term effects of anesthetic agents on wound healing and scarring, especially in patients with comorbidities. Overall, this review emphasizes the evolving role of anesthesia in dermatology and highlights the need for ongoing innovation to enhance patient care, minimize risks, and improve procedural outcomes.
